LYNX was born as a cat-themed project with the goal of overtaking all the dog-themed coins! You heard that right, we mean all of them.
Created for the vast global community of people who love cats, LYNX intends to fuse the initial meme aspect with a clear utility. The team’s long-term vision is to create an autonomous ecosystem supported by strategic partnerships. The use case clearly revolves around cat content, with plans for video, photo, meme, artistic and 3D NFTs, as well as incorporating decentralized finance features.
LYNX is a BEP-20 token on the Binance Smart Chain (BSC) which is secured through the proof-of-stake consensus mechanism. 21 validators are elected every 24 hours to validate transactions and maintain blockchain security. These validators have to stake a certain amount of BNB coins with Binance to be eligible.
